With more than 1 billion total players worldwide, CrossFire is one of the most popular online video games ever released. Developed by Smilegate Entertainment, the free-to-play tactical FPS game has multiple game modes where players work together in teams to accomplish objective-based scenarios. However, the mega-popular game is no longer available in countries including Indonesia, Iran, Japan, Taiwan, and South Korea. On top of that, some players experience irritating lag issues while playing it. That’s when proxies can help.

What is a CrossFire proxy?
A CrossFire proxy is a standard proxy server that works with the online video game CrossFire. Players mostly use it to bypass geo-blocking, reduce lag, and bot more safely.
Are VPNs better than proxies for reducing lag?
No, VPNs are not better than proxies for reducing lag as they encrypt traffic, which often increases latency and introduces lag and stutters. They are, however, better at providing online security.
